Which ERP architecture best supports auditability and financial control?
Auditability in finance ERP depends on more than a transaction log. Executives should assess whether the platform preserves a complete record of who changed what, when, why, and under which approval context. Strong auditability also requires role-based access, segregation of duties, policy-driven workflow automation, immutable historical references where appropriate, and reporting that can reconcile source transactions to consolidated outputs. In cloud ERP, these controls are influenced by deployment architecture. Multi-tenant SaaS often delivers standardized controls and faster updates, while dedicated cloud or private cloud can offer more control over configuration, data residency, and operational policies.
| Evaluation area | Multi-tenant SaaS | Dedicated cloud or private cloud | Hybrid cloud |
|---|---|---|---|
| Audit trail consistency | Usually strong and standardized across tenants | Can be strong, but depends more on implementation discipline | Varies by system boundary and integration quality |
| Control over change management | Vendor-led release cadence with limited infrastructure control | Higher control over release timing and environment policies | Shared responsibility across platforms increases governance effort |
| Segregation of duties design | Often mature in standard finance processes | Flexible for complex enterprise role models | Can become fragmented if roles span multiple systems |
| Evidence for auditors | Efficient when processes stay close to standard | Potentially richer if custom controls are well documented | Harder when evidence must be assembled across systems |
| Data residency and policy alignment | Constrained by vendor operating model | Greater control for regulated or region-specific requirements | Useful when some data must remain in specific environments |
How should enterprises compare consolidation capability beyond basic multi-entity accounting?
Consolidation is where many finance ERP evaluations become too superficial. Basic support for multiple legal entities is not the same as robust group consolidation. Enterprises should test whether the platform can handle intercompany eliminations, minority interests where relevant, multiple charts of accounts, local and group reporting views, period-end adjustments, and close orchestration with clear accountability. The business issue is not only speed of close, but confidence in the close. If finance teams still rely on offline spreadsheets to bridge gaps between entities, the ERP may be digitizing transactions without modernizing financial control.
A useful comparison method is to map the current close process and identify every manual reconciliation, every spreadsheet dependency, and every point where data is reclassified outside the system. Then evaluate whether the ERP can absorb those steps natively, through governed workflow automation, or through integrated business intelligence and planning layers. This approach reveals whether the platform reduces close risk or simply relocates it.
| Consolidation criterion | What strong capability looks like | Business risk if weak |
|---|---|---|
| Intercompany processing | Automated matching, elimination support, and exception visibility | Manual reconciliations delay close and increase error exposure |
| Multi-ledger and reporting views | Support for local, management, and group reporting structures | Finance creates parallel reporting logic outside ERP |
| Close workflow governance | Task ownership, approvals, status tracking, and evidence retention | Close depends on email coordination and tribal knowledge |
| Master data consistency | Governed entity, account, and dimension management | Consolidation disputes arise from inconsistent structures |
| Integration with source systems | Reliable APIs and controlled data ingestion from operational platforms | Late or incomplete data undermines reporting confidence |
| Audit-ready reporting lineage | Clear traceability from source transaction to consolidated result | Auditors and controllers spend time reconstructing evidence |
What does good data governance look like in a finance cloud ERP?
Data governance in finance ERP is the discipline that keeps reporting trusted as the organization scales. It includes ownership of master data, approval policies for structural changes, retention rules, access controls, and integration standards. In cloud ERP, governance quality is often determined by how well the platform handles extensibility without allowing uncontrolled customization. API-first architecture is especially important because finance data increasingly depends on CRM, procurement, payroll, billing, and operational systems. If integrations are brittle or undocumented, governance degrades quickly.
- Define data owners for chart of accounts, legal entities, cost centers, dimensions, tax structures, and approval hierarchies before platform selection.
- Evaluate whether custom fields, workflows, and extensions remain upgrade-safe and auditable over time.
- Assess identity and access management integration for single sign-on, role lifecycle control, and privileged access review.
- Require clear data lineage for inbound and outbound integrations, including API versioning and exception handling.
- Confirm whether reporting models can be governed centrally without blocking local operational needs.
How do licensing models and deployment choices affect TCO and ROI?
Licensing models can materially change the economics of finance transformation. Per-user licensing may appear efficient for a narrow finance team, but it can become restrictive when broader participation is needed across approvers, budget owners, shared services, auditors, subsidiaries, or external stakeholders. Unlimited-user models can improve adoption and workflow coverage, especially in distributed enterprises or partner-led environments. However, licensing should never be evaluated in isolation. TCO includes implementation effort, integration complexity, managed operations, upgrade overhead, support model, security tooling, and the cost of workarounds that remain outside the ERP.
ROI analysis should focus on measurable business outcomes: reduced close cycle friction, fewer manual reconciliations, lower audit preparation effort, improved policy compliance, better visibility across entities, and less dependency on fragmented reporting tools. SaaS platforms may lower infrastructure burden and accelerate standardization, while self-hosted or private cloud models may justify themselves when customization, data control, or OEM and white-label ERP strategies create strategic value. For some partners and service providers, the ability to package ERP capabilities under their own brand or operating model can be more important than minimizing subscription cost alone.
| Cost and value factor | Per-user SaaS model | Unlimited-user or broad-access model | Self-hosted or dedicated cloud model |
|---|---|---|---|
| Adoption economics | Can discourage broad workflow participation | Supports wider process inclusion and external collaboration | Depends on commercial structure and hosting design |
| Infrastructure responsibility | Lowest internal infrastructure burden | Usually low if delivered as managed service | Higher unless paired with managed cloud services |
| Customization flexibility | Often constrained to preserve standardization | Varies by platform design | Typically strongest, but requires governance |
| Upgrade and release effort | Vendor-driven and frequent | Platform dependent | More controllable, but more operationally demanding |
| Long-term lock-in risk | Can increase if data models and workflows are highly proprietary | Commercially attractive if openness is preserved | Potentially lower if architecture and data portability are strong |
What trade-offs should executives weigh between standardization and extensibility?
Finance leaders often want standardization for control, while business units want flexibility for local processes. The right answer is not maximum standardization or maximum customization. It is controlled extensibility. A finance cloud ERP should allow the enterprise to preserve core accounting, approval, and reporting controls while extending workflows, data models, and integrations where the business model genuinely requires it. This is where API-first architecture, modular services, and upgrade-safe customization become decisive.
From a technical perspective, enterprises should ask whether extensions can be isolated cleanly, whether integrations can be monitored centrally, and whether the platform supports modern operational patterns when relevant. In dedicated or managed environments, technologies such as Kubernetes and Docker may improve deployment consistency and resilience for surrounding services, while PostgreSQL and Redis may support performance and transactional reliability in broader solution architecture. These technologies are not selection criteria by themselves, but they matter when the ERP must operate as part of a larger digital platform rather than as a standalone finance application.
ERP evaluation methodology: a practical decision framework for enterprise teams
A strong ERP comparison starts with business scenarios, not vendor demos. Build a weighted evaluation model around the finance outcomes that matter most: audit evidence quality, consolidation complexity, governance maturity, integration strategy, deployment constraints, and operating model fit. Then test each shortlisted option against real scenarios such as month-end close, intercompany dispute resolution, policy exception approval, entity onboarding, and audit sample tracing. This exposes operational reality faster than generic feature scoring.
- Define mandatory requirements separately from differentiators so the team does not overpay for nonessential capabilities.
- Score products and delivery models independently; a strong platform can fail with the wrong implementation approach.
- Include security, compliance, and identity and access management stakeholders early, not after commercial selection.
- Model three-year and five-year TCO with implementation, support, integration, and change management assumptions.
- Run a migration strategy review covering historical data, parallel close periods, control mapping, and rollback options.
Common mistakes that weaken finance ERP outcomes
The most common mistake is selecting for feature breadth while underestimating governance design. Many projects also assume that cloud deployment automatically improves control, when in reality poor role design, weak master data ownership, and unmanaged integrations can undermine even a modern platform. Another frequent error is treating consolidation as a reporting problem rather than a process and data model problem. If entity structures, dimensions, and intercompany rules are inconsistent, no dashboard will fix the underlying issue.
Organizations also misjudge vendor lock-in. Lock-in is not only about contract terms. It can arise from proprietary workflows, inaccessible data structures, undocumented customizations, and dependence on a narrow implementation ecosystem. Enterprises should therefore evaluate portability of data, openness of APIs, quality of documentation, and the availability of partner-led support models. Risk mitigation, modernization strategy, and the role of partners
Finance ERP modernization should be staged to reduce operational risk. A phased migration often works better than a single cutover when the organization has multiple entities, legacy integrations, or region-specific compliance obligations. Prioritize a clean finance core, governed master data, and a stable integration layer before expanding into broader automation. Hybrid cloud can be useful during transition periods, especially when some systems must remain in place temporarily. The key is to avoid making hybrid a permanent excuse for fragmented governance.

Future trends: where finance cloud ERP decisions are heading
The next phase of finance cloud ERP will be shaped by AI-assisted ERP, stronger workflow automation, and more explicit governance requirements around data quality and access. The practical value of AI in finance will come less from generic automation claims and more from exception detection, close task prioritization, anomaly review, policy guidance, and natural-language access to governed business intelligence. Enterprises should ask whether AI features are explainable, permission-aware, and auditable. If they are not, they may create more control questions than value.
At the same time, operational resilience is becoming a board-level concern. Finance systems are expected to remain available, secure, and recoverable under disruption. That raises the importance of deployment architecture, backup and recovery design, observability, and managed operations. Whether the organization chooses SaaS, private cloud, or hybrid cloud, the winning model will be the one that aligns resilience, governance, and economics with the enterprise operating model.
